Serves 8
Kahlua cream sandwiched between rich chocolate cookie flavor
15 minPrep Time
15 minTotal Time
Yields 6-8
Ingredients
- 1 Box Nabisco Chocolate Wafer Cookies {you will need 5 cookies for each serving}
- 1 8 oz tub of Cool Whip, thawed
- 4 Tbsp Kahlua
Instructions
- Gently fold Kahlua into Cool Whip, until blended well
- Place three cookies on a dish or in a short 8 oz, wide-mouthed mason jar
- Top with a generous helping of Kahlua cream mixture
- Repeat with another cookie and more Kahlua cream two more times
Notes
Top with sprinkles or colored sugar if desired
